Implement Exemption Actions



Checking and sealing entrance factors is the primary step in rodent-proofing your exterior room; now you'll take action by applying exclusion measures.

Beginning by mounting door brushes up on all external doors to stop rats from pressing through gaps. Seal cracks and crevices with weather-resistant sealant, concentrating on areas where utility pipes enter your home.

Use wire mesh to cover vents and chimneys, guaranteeing they're safely affixed. Cut tree branches and plant life away from your house to get rid of possible bridges for rodents to access your roof covering.

In addition, consider setting up steel flashing around the base of your home to stop burrowing. Shop firewood a minimum of 18 inches off the ground and away from your house.

Keep trash in snugly secured containers, and promptly tidy up any type of splashed birdseed or pet dog food. By carrying out these exemption steps, you can dramatically decrease the possibility of rodents attacking your outdoor space.

Maintain Sanitation and Trimmed Landscaping



Ensure your outdoor room stays tidy and your landscaping is routinely cut to discourage rats from locating harborage or food sources. Maintaining your backyard tidy is essential to decreasing attractions for rodents. Get rid of any particles, mess, or extra things that might function as concealing areas for these bugs. Rats are drawn to locations with simple access to food and sanctuary, so by preserving sanitation, you make your residential or commercial property less appealing to them.

Frequently trimming your landscaping is additionally crucial in rodent-proofing your exterior space. Thick plant life provides rodents with adequate hiding areas and potential nesting sites. By maintaining your yard mowed, bushes cut, and trees trimmed, you get rid of prospective environments for rats. Additionally, cut landscape design makes it harder for rodents to access your home as they prefer areas with enough coverage for security.
